Letter to the Speaker of the House of Representatives Transmitting 
Fiscal Year 2003 Budget Amendments
July 12, 2002

Dear Mr. Speaker:
    I ask the Congress to consider the enclosed requests for FY 2003 
budget amendments for the Securities and Exchange Commission and for the 
Departments of Agriculture, Commerce, and Housing and Urban Development. 
The discretionary budgetary resources proposed in my FY 2003 budget 
would not be increased by these requests.
    This transmittal also contains FY 2003 budget amendments for the 
legislative branch. As a matter of comity, appropriations requests of 
the legislative branch are transmitted without change. These additional 
amendments would increase discretionary resources for the legislative 
branch by $17.7 million.
    The details of these requests are set forth in the enclosed letter 
from the Director of the Office of Management and Budget. I concur with 
his comments and observations.
